Keyword Density is a basic concept in search engine optimization (SEO). It is important for you to understand how keyword density works, as it can have a direct impact on the visibility of website content on search engine result pages (SERP) and the costs of online marketing campaigns.<\/p> The relative importance of keyword density in most search engine ranking algorithms, including Google, has changed over the years, so it’s important that you understand how this concept will affect SEO.<\/p> Keyword density refers to the number of times a keyword appears on a particular website page or in content as a ratio or percentage of the total word count. Sometimes this is also referred to as the frequency of keywords, or the frequency with which certain keywords appear on web pages.<\/p> Keyword density can also be calculated as a certain number.To determine the keyword density of a website page, it is sufficient to divide the number of times a certain keyword is mentioned by the total number of words on the resulting page is the keyword density of that page.<\/p> A more advanced way of measuring keyword density, TF-IDF stands for “term frequency and inverse document frequency” which is the frequency of terms and the frequency of document reversed. These statistics are often used in information searches or text mining as a way of determining how important a term is. specific to a document.The TF-IDF variation can be used by search engines in some circumstances to measure the relevance of page content to a user’s search query, but as always, many other SEO factors come into play.<\/p>What is Keyword Density?<\/h2>
